Повышение точности данных в отчетах по управлению наличностью
В отчетах по управлению наличностью автоматически отображается ситуация с денежными средствами и ликвидностью в компании за определенный период времени. Для формирования отчетности модуль SAP Cash Management собирает данные платежей из нескольких модулей SAP: AR, AP, банковская бухгалтерия, сбыт и закупки. Это означает, что любая будущая финансовая транзакция, не зарегистрированная в SAP-системе, например, платежи по зарплате, не будет отражена в отчетах SAP Cash Management. Кроме того, стоимость заказов на поставку будет отображаться в отчетах некорректно. Повысить уровень точности данных в отчетах управления наличностью можно с использованием отдельных (памятных) записей и функциональности распределения.
Ключевое понятие
SAP Cash Management является подкомпонентом системы SAP Receivables Management, с помощью которой можно ежедневно выполнять ведение данных ликвидности и отслеживать состояние денежной наличности компании. Здесь собираются связанные с платежами данные из других модулей SAP ERP Central Component (ECC) для создания отчетности по состоянию денежной наличности на любую требуемую дату.
В SAP Cash Management основное внимание часто уделяется связанным с платежами данным, поступающим из других модулей, однако система SAP Cash Management предлагает намного больше возможностей. Ее собственная функциональность может использоваться для оптимизации прогноза по наличности и ликвидности.
Рассмотрим подробнее два аспекта, связанных с функциональностью в системе SAP Cash Management. Первым является тот факт, что по данным управления материальными потоками (MM) мы не всегда получаем корректные значения. Стоимость по заказам на поставку отражается без налогов на закупки, например, налога на добавленную стоимость (НДС) и налога на товары и услуги (GST). Это означает, например, что в Европе стоимость локальных заказов на поставку занижается на 20-25% . Для экспортных закупок стоимость передается корректно, поскольку в этом случае предварительные налоги имеют нулевые ставки. Эта тема раскрывается в разделе "Заказы на поставку без налога (НДС)".
Второй аспект заключается в том, что будущие события в SAP-системе не регистрируются. К примерам будущих событий относятся платежи по зарплате, налоговые платежи и крупные расходы, по которым пока не созданы заказы на поставку. Рассмотрим использование отдельных (памятных) записей для этого процесса. Эта тема раскрывается в разделе "Отдельные (памятные) записи".
Примечание.
Автор предполагает, что читатели знакомы с управлением наличностью или, по крайней мере, прочитали статью в Financials Expert How Implementing SAP Cash Management Helps in Monitoring Your Working Capital (Преимущества внедрения SAP Cash Management для мониторинга оборотного капитала) Гуанендры Мишры (Gyanendra Mishra). В этой статье представлен подробный обзор управления наличностью.
Заказы на поставку без налога (НДС)
По техническим причинам SAP-система не позволяет выполнять ведение стоимости заказов на поставку с налогами. Причины этого объяснены в SAP-ноте 9861 (обновление MM в финансовой диспозиции без налогов).
В результате того, что эти налоги не отражаются в SAP-системе, прогноз ликвидности по заказам на поставку показывает слишком низкие цифры, если компания платит НДС или сходные налоги. Фактически, решения по данной проблеме нет. Однако в качестве обходного решения можно использовать функцию распределения для разделения сумм по нескольким периодам. Например, если известно, что 20% счетов клиент оплачивает позже срока, можно установить 80% входящих платежей на фактическую дату и 20% на более позднее время. Кроме того, функция распределения позволяет отражать неопределенность в отношении плановых сумм. Допустим, если известно, что 2% отфактурированных сумм не будут оплачены, можно определить 98% для входящих сумм. Таким образом, если общая стоимость заказа клиента составляет €1000000, то в отчетах управления наличностью будет отображаться фактическая сумма €980000.
Посредством функции распределения можно увеличить плановую сумму. Следовательно, при отсутствии каких-либо налогов в заказах на поставку можно увеличить сумму на фиксированный процент для компенсации этой недостающей суммы. Однако следует учитывать, что процент является фиксированным и будет применяться ко всем заказам на поставку. Поэтому предложенное решение подходит только при слишком больших суммах недостающего НДС по заказам на поставку и при условии использования более или менее одинакового процента для всех компаний, работающих с управлением наличностью, в течение года. Процент будет одинаковым для всех балансовых единиц. Поэтому степень точности зависит от компании.
Для ведения параметров настройки распределения используется код транзакции OT19. Либо можно выбрать следующий путь по меню пользовательской настройки: "Financial Supply Chain Management < Cash Management < Structuring < Define Distribution Function" (Управление финансовой цепочкой создания стоимости < Управление наличностью и ликвидностью < Управление наличностью < Структурирование < Определение функции распределения). После запуска транзакции появится экран, представленный на Рис. 1.
Рис. 1
Функция распределения
На Рис. 1 показан пример функции распределения. Обратите внимание на то, что используются уровни, аналогичные представленным на Рис. 6 в статье Мишры. Уровень M2 относится к заказам на поставку, а уровень S1 относится к заказам клиента. Это отображается в столбце подробного текста уровня диспозиции "Planning level" (Уровень диспозиции).
В столбце "+-" указано, добавляются или отнимаются дни от фактического срока платежа. В третьей строке, например, показано, что к сроку платежа прибавляется 7 дней для платежей, связанных с заказами клиента. Количество дней указано в столбце "Days" (Дни).
В столбце "Percentage" (Процент) отражен фактический ожидаемый процент платежей. Для заказов на поставку этот процент 105. Это значит, что фактические суммы к оплате по заказам на поставку в 1,05 раз превышают стоимость заказов на поставку. Причиной является отсутствие сумм налогов.
Для заказа клиента ожидается своевременная оплата 80% отфактурированной суммы: дни не прибавляются, установлено процентное значение 80. Кроме того, оплата 18% отфактурированной суммы ожидается на неделю позже срока: прибавляется 7 дней, установлено процентное значение 18. Предполагается, что 2% отфактурированной сумм не будут оплачены вообще: установлено общее процентное значение 98.
Если в транзакциях финансовой диспозиции (коды транзакций FF7A и FF7B) будет использована функция распределения, это должно быть указано на экране выбора соответствующих транзакций. На Рис. 2 показан фрагмент экрана выбора, который появляется после выполнения кода транзакции FF7B. Обратите внимание, на каком экране находится индикатор "Distribute Amounts" (Распределить суммы). Экран выбор транзакции FF7A выглядит аналогично.
Рис. 2
Экран выбора для распределения
Отдельные (памятные) записи
Отчет по ликвидности SAP Cash Management отражает только суммы, связанные с документами, зарегистрированными в системе SAP. Например, с заказами на поставку, фактурами клиента и банковскими перечислениями.
Это означает, что не зарегистрированные в системе будущие платежи в отчет не попадают. Для решения этой проблемы компания SAP создала отдельные (памятные) записи. Это регистрация вручную будущего платежа непосредственно в системе SAP Cash Management. Отдельная запись отображается только в модуле SAP Cash Management.
Отдельные записи можно использовать для платежей по зарплате, арендных платежей и плановых затрат на ремонт. Для периодических платежей, например, зарплаты можно выполнить копирование отдельной записи. При этом для периодических платежей сумма и сроки платежа должны быть известны заранее.
Если известен срок платежа, используйте отдельные записи, автоматически удаляемые из отчета после наступления даты платежа. Если точный срок платежа не известен, необходимо удалить отдельные записи из отчетов вручную.
Примечание.
Отдельные (памятные) записи можно использовать также и для другой функциональности SAP Cash Management, например, для концентрации наличности и казначейства. Описание прочих вариантов использования отдельных записей находится за рамками данной статьи.
Пользовательская настройка отдельных записей
Перед использованием отдельных (памятных) записей необходимо выполнить их настройку. Основной операцией настройки является определение отдельных записей. Для этого следует определить виды планирования, которые будут использоваться для отдельной записи.
Для конфигурирования видов планирования в IMG выберите в меню "Financial Supply Chain Management < Cash and Liquidity Management < Cash Management < Structuring < Manual Planning < Define Planning Types" (Управление финансовой цепочкой создания стоимости < Управление наличностью и ликвидностью < Управление наличностью < Структурирование < Составление финансовой диспозиция вручную < Определение видов финансовой диспозиции) или выполните код транзакции OT21 напрямую.
Появится экран, показанный на Рис. 3. Виду диспозиции присвоен уровень диспозиции и диапазон номеров. SAP предоставляет для отдельных записей стандартный вид диспозиции MP.
Рис. 3
Ведение видов диспозиции
Для отдельных записей важны два других поля: "Arch.cat." (Класс архива) и "Auto expir" (Индикатор автоматического истечения срока). Они важны, поскольку определяют жизненный цикл отдельной записи в системе.
Если отдельная запись определяется вручную как недействительная, она архивируется. После этого отдельная запись больше не отображается в отчетах по управлению наличностью. Например, может потребоваться сделать отдельную запись недействительной после создания заказа на поставку по крупному договору на техобслуживание. Однако физически она присутствует в SAP-системе и может быть восстановлена. Класс архива определяет длительность хранения отдельных записей в архиве. Для каждого класса архива установлен период хранения. После истечения этого периода отдельные записи удаляются из SAP-системы физически во время прогонов реорганизации. В данной статье такая реорганизация не описана.
Если установлен индикатор автоматического истечения срока в отдельной записи должна быть указана дата истечения срока. На эту дату срок отдельной записи истекает автоматически, и отдельная запись больше не отображается в отчетах по управлению наличностью. Например, отдельная запись с датой истечения срока 31 января отображается на эту дату, но больше не отображается с 1 февраля. Отдельные записи с автоматическим истечением срока не архивируются.
На Рис. 3 для вида диспозиции CL (используется для концентрации наличности) установлен индикатор автоматического истечения срока. Здесь также указан класс архива, поэтому если отдельная запись вида CL будет сделана недействительной вручную, она будет заархивирована, в противном случае она будет автоматически удалена.
Дважды щелкните по строке или нажмите кнопку "Field status def." (Строка статусов полей) для ведения статусов полей для отдельной записи на появившемся экране (Рис. 4). Определение статуса полей устанавливает, какие поля являются обязательными или необязательными для заполнения, а какие при создании отдельной записи не отображаются. Поля разделены на две группы: общие данные и дополнительные данные. Группа общих данных используется для отдельных записей и описана в этой статье. Группа дополнительных данных применяется при других вариантах использования для отдельных записей.
Рис. 4
Обзорный экран ведения статусов полей
Дважды щелкните по полю "General data" (Общие данные), как показано на Рис. 4. Появится экран, представленный на Рис. 5. На этом экране показаны доступные поля и три опции для каждого поля.
Оформите подписку sappro и получите полный доступ к материалам SAPPRO
Оформить подпискуУ вас уже есть подписка?
Войти